How they compare
Brazil currently reports 97.1% against 94.9% in Dominican Republic, a difference of 2.2%.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 22 shared years of data; in 2001 it was Brazil ahead.
Brazil ranks 15th and Dominican Republic ranks 18th of 40 countries.
Brazil has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Brazil | Dominican Republic |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 90.3% | 81.7% | 8.6% | Brazil |
| 2010s | 95.2% | 93.4% | 1.8% | Brazil |
| 2020s | 97.8% | 95.3% | 2.5% | Brazil |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
